是的,云 CPU 的计算能力是有区别的。不同的云服务提供商(如阿里云、腾讯云、AWS、Azure、Google Cloud 等)提供的云服务器(ECS、VM 等)中,CPU 的性能差异显著,主要体现在以下几个方面:
1. CPU 型号与代际不同
- 不同实例类型搭载的 CPU 型号不同,比如:
- Intel Xeon 系列(如 Cascade Lake、Ice Lake)
- AMD EPYC 系列(如 Rome、Milan)
- 自研芯片(如 AWS 的 Graviton2/3、阿里云的倚天710)
- 新一代 CPU 通常具备更高的主频、更多核心、更强的单核/多核性能和能效比。
举例:AWS 的
c5(Intel) vsc6g(Graviton2) vsc7g(Graviton3),计算性能和性价比都不同。
2. 实例类型决定 CPU 性能
云厂商将实例分为多种类型,针对不同场景优化:
| 实例类型 | 适用场景 | CPU 特点 |
|---|---|---|
| 通用型(如 ecs.g6) | 均衡型应用 | CPU 和内存均衡 |
| 计算型(如 ecs.c6) | 高性能计算 | 更强的 CPU 性能 |
| 突发性能型(如 t5/t6) | 轻负载、间歇性使用 | 基准性能低,可“积分”突发 |
| 高主频型(如 ecs.hfc6) | 游戏、高频交易 | 高主频 CPU,降低延迟 |
突发性能实例(如 t 系列)在长时间高负载下会受限,不适合持续高计算需求。
3. vCPU 的“虚拟化”性能差异
- vCPU(虚拟 CPU)是物理 CPU 核心通过虚拟化技术分配出来的。
- 不同实例的 vCPU 性能可能等效于不同比例的物理核心。
- 同样是 4 vCPU,一个基于 Ice Lake 的实例可能比老款 Sandy Bridge 实例快 2 倍以上。
4. CPU 分配策略与资源争抢
- 共享型实例(如早期的 t1、m1)可能存在资源争抢,CPU 性能不稳定。
- 专用型/独享型实例保证 CPU 资源不被其他租户占用,性能更稳定。
5. 架构差异(x86 vs ARM)
- ARM 架构 CPU(如 AWS Graviton、阿里云倚天)在特定场景下比 x86 更节能、性价比更高。
- 但部分软件可能需要重新编译或不兼容。
如何判断云 CPU 的实际计算能力?
- 查看实例规格文档:云厂商会提供 CPU 型号、主频、睿频等信息。
- 参考基准测试数据:
- SPEC CPU
- Geekbench
- Sysbench
- UnixBench
- 使用相同负载实测对比:部署相同应用,测试响应时间、吞吐量等。
总结
✅ 云 CPU 的计算能力确实有显著区别,选择时应根据:
- 应用类型(计算密集型、IO密集型、内存密集型)
- 性能要求(延迟、吞吐)
- 成本预算
- 软件兼容性
建议优先选择新一代实例(如 c7、g8、倚天等),性能更强、能效更高。
如需具体推荐,可以告诉我你的应用场景(如 Web 服务、AI 训练、数据库、视频编码等),我可以帮你选合适的云 CPU 类型。
云服务器